次の方法で共有


RequestedProofToken コンストラクター

定義

RequestedProofToken クラスの新しいインスタンスを初期化します。

オーバーロード

RequestedProofToken(Byte[])

指定したキー マテリアルを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

RequestedProofToken(ProtectedKey)

指定した ProtectedKey オブジェクトを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

RequestedProofToken(String)

指定した計算されたキー アルゴリズムを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

RequestedProofToken(Byte[], EncryptingCredentials)

指定したキー マテリアルと暗号化の資格情報を使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

RequestedProofToken(Byte[])

指定したキー マテリアルを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

public:
 RequestedProofToken(cli::array <System::Byte> ^ secret);
public RequestedProofToken (byte[] secret);
new System.IdentityModel.Protocols.WSTrust.RequestedProofToken : byte[] -> System.IdentityModel.Protocols.WSTrust.RequestedProofToken
Public Sub New (secret As Byte())

パラメーター

secret
Byte[]

キー マテリアルを格納する Byte の配列。

注釈

キーがプレーン テキストの場合は、このコンストラクターを使用します。

適用対象

RequestedProofToken(ProtectedKey)

指定した ProtectedKey オブジェクトを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

public:
 RequestedProofToken(System::IdentityModel::Protocols::WSTrust::ProtectedKey ^ protectedKey);
public RequestedProofToken (System.IdentityModel.Protocols.WSTrust.ProtectedKey protectedKey);
new System.IdentityModel.Protocols.WSTrust.RequestedProofToken : System.IdentityModel.Protocols.WSTrust.ProtectedKey -> System.IdentityModel.Protocols.WSTrust.RequestedProofToken
Public Sub New (protectedKey As ProtectedKey)

パラメーター

protectedKey
ProtectedKey

キーを表す ProtectedKey。バイナリ シークレットまたは暗号化キーのいずれかが可能です。

例外

protectedKeynull です。

適用対象

RequestedProofToken(String)

指定した計算されたキー アルゴリズムを使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

public:
 RequestedProofToken(System::String ^ computedKeyAlgorithm);
public RequestedProofToken (string computedKeyAlgorithm);
new System.IdentityModel.Protocols.WSTrust.RequestedProofToken : string -> System.IdentityModel.Protocols.WSTrust.RequestedProofToken
Public Sub New (computedKeyAlgorithm As String)

パラメーター

computedKeyAlgorithm
String

組み合わせたエントロピ ケースのセッション キーを計算するために使用されるアルゴリズムを示す URI を含む文字列。

例外

computedKeyAlgorithmnullです。

注釈

結合エントロピの場合は、このコンストラクターを使用して、セッション キーの計算に使用されるアルゴリズムを指定します。

適用対象

RequestedProofToken(Byte[], EncryptingCredentials)

指定したキー マテリアルと暗号化の資格情報を使用して、RequestedProofToken クラスの新しいインスタンスを初期化します。

public:
 RequestedProofToken(cli::array <System::Byte> ^ secret, System::IdentityModel::Tokens::EncryptingCredentials ^ wrappingCredentials);
public RequestedProofToken (byte[] secret, System.IdentityModel.Tokens.EncryptingCredentials wrappingCredentials);
new System.IdentityModel.Protocols.WSTrust.RequestedProofToken : byte[] * System.IdentityModel.Tokens.EncryptingCredentials -> System.IdentityModel.Protocols.WSTrust.RequestedProofToken
Public Sub New (secret As Byte(), wrappingCredentials As EncryptingCredentials)

パラメーター

secret
Byte[]

キー マテリアルを格納する Byte の配列。

wrappingCredentials
EncryptingCredentials

キー マテリアルを暗号化するために使用される資格情報を表す EncryptingCredentials

注釈

キーが暗号化されている場合は、このコンストラクターを使用します。

適用対象